What Cell Provider Does Straight Talk Use
Straight Talk is a carrier that uses a different network than the big three carriers. It purchases the right to use towers from AT&T, T-Mobile, Verizon, and Sprint. Straight Talk is known as an MVNO, which stands for mobile virtual network operator. MVNOs are different than the big three carriers because they don’t run their own wireless networks. They buy the right to use the towers of the big three carriers. Straight Talk is a good choice for people who want a cheap phone plan with no contracts.

Can I Put My Straight Talk Sim Card in Another Phone
If you are using the AT&T or T-Mobile network from your current phone, you can move your SIM card to your new phone and continue using the same phone number. Your new phone must be compatible with the Straight Talk network you are using, and the SIM card size must be the same.
